Background:
Sustainable Development Goal 2 aims to end hunger, achieve food security and improved nutrition and promote sustainable agriculture. This ambitious goal not only requires strong, multi-sectoral programming, it requires an understanding of the impacts of gender inequality on these areas, and the interventions that enable women to be leaders in nutrition, food security, and agriculture.
SDG 3 aims to ensure healthy lives and promote wellbeing for all. Nutrition is a key part of health promotion and disease prevention (in particular, non-communicable diseases). Every sector and community, as a whole, and each individual has a part to play to be accountable to address malnutrition, putting gender equality as the driving force.
As we work towards the Nutrition for Growth Summit in 2020, it is critical that partners continue to push for the inclusion of gender considerations into all nutrition, food security, and agriculture programming, and that we lift up the voices and leadership of women in these areas.
